    Collaboration with SPARC Industries on plasma simulation

    The University of Luxembourg and SPARC Industries sign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to jointly develop software technology for space applications.

    European experts exchange about CubeSat technologies

    The University of Luxembourg hosted for the first time the European CubeSat Symposium which took place from 11 to 13 September 2019 on Belval Campus. More than 150 worldwide participants from academia and industry attended the event co-organised by the University of Luxembourg and the von Karman Institute for Fluid Dynamics (VKI) with the support of…

    Coopération avec ArianeGroup dans la technologie des moteurs de fusées

    L’Université du Luxembourg et le fabricant européen de fusées ArianeGroup signent un accord de collaboration pour promouvoir la recherche dans le domaine des systèmes de propulsion.

    Former les chercheurs de demain, experts en données, au Luxembourg

    L’Université du Luxembourg, en collaboration avec les centres de recherche publics LIST (Luxembourg Institute of Science and Technology) et LISER (Luxembourg Institute of Socio-Economic Research), a récemment lancé l’Unité de formation doctorale (Doctoral Training Unit, DTU) sur la modélisation numérique et ses applications (Data-driven Computational Modelling and Applications, DRIVEN).
